What is Tietto Minerals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ow?

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ow assesses how much of a company’s cash flow from operations is being devoted to capital expenditure. It’s also useful to distinguish whether the company is capital intensive or not.

Tietto Minerals's Capital Expenditure for the six months ended in Dec. 2023 was $-5.50 Mil. Its Cash Flow from Operations for the six months ended in Dec. 2023 was $33.54 Mil.

Hence, Tietto Minerals's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ow for the six months ended in Dec. 2023 was 0.16.

Tietto Minerals  (OTCPK:TIETF)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ow Explanation

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ow ratio assesses how much of a company’s Cash Flow from Operations is being devoted to Capital Expenditure. It is a good indicator in terms of how much the company is focused on growth. In general, a high Capex-to-Operating-Cash-Flow ratio indicates that the company is investing more in physical assets and is focused on growth and expansion. Conversely, lower ratio could indicate that a company has reached maturity and is no longer pursuing aggressive growth.

Moreover, the ratio is also useful to distinguish whether the company is capital intensive or not. If the ratio is large, then the company tends to be capital intensive. Lower ratio suggests that it’s a capital-light business. The ratio can be combined with ROIC % to identify whether the company is an asset-light business that has a high return on invested capital. This is one question investors commonly ask to see if a company qualifies as a good company.

Tietto Minerals Ltd is a mineral exploration company with a main focus on gold in West Africa. It operates as four segments which are Administration Australia, Exploration Liberia, Exploration Cote d'Ivoire and Development Cote d'Ivoire. The projects include Dube South Project, Cestos Project, and Abujar Au Project.
